Fractional flow reserve–guided PCI as compared with coronary bypass surgery – MD Linx
MDLinx original journal summary on Coronary Artery Disease, Cardiology from New England Journal of Medicine

Fractional flow reserve (FFR)-guided percutaneous coronary intervention (PCI) for three-vessel coronary artery disease was not identified to be noninferior to coronary-artery bypass grafting (CABG) regarding the incidence of a composite of death, myocardial…
